[Webkit-unassigned] [Bug 201642] [GTK][WPE] Add WebKitWebView:page-id property

bugzilla-daemon at webkit.org bugzilla-daemon at webkit.org
Mon Sep 30 01:33:09 PDT 2019


https://bugs.webkit.org/show_bug.cgi?id=201642

--- Comment #9 from Carlos Garcia Campos <cgarcia at igalia.com> ---
(In reply to Michael Catanzaro from comment #7)
> Comment on attachment 379625 [details]
> Rebased patch
> 
> Exposing the messaging APIs sounds like a good idea to me, since using page
> IDs feels fragile now that we have PSON.
>
> Still, removing page IDs completely from the API is not possible unless we
> totally give up on any pretense of backwards-compatibility and bump the API
> version. Deprecating these APIs and making them return, say, 0 would break
> too many apps. Having changing page IDs is risky enough as it is.
> 
> Anyway, hopefully we never have to do that. Even if we somebody have to,
> adding it as a property until then has no downsides. So r=me, except owner
> approval is required for PageClient.h and WebPageProxy.cpp.

Alex?

-- 
You are receiving this mail because:
You are the assignee for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.webkit.org/pipermail/webkit-unassigned/attachments/20190930/30aeda16/attachment.html>


More information about the webkit-unassigned mailing list